#340ca3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#340ca3 is composed of 20.4% red, 4.7%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 92.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 255.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 34.3%. #340ca3 color hex could be obtained by blending #6818ff with #000047.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#340ca3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050111 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#340ca3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575659 is the less saturated color, while #3105aa is the most saturated one.
